This software is a collection of patches designed for use with the Linux vanilla kernel. It aims to improve the performance and functionality of the kernel on a variety of systems.
This impressive patch collection includes code from Kernel Mode Linux, Rule Set Based Access Control, Novell AppArmor, Openswan, grsecurity, Linux VServer, Ndiswrapper, web100, Nefilters, Suspend2, Speakup, Amiga Smart File System, Cdemu, SquashFS, fbsplash, QuadDSP, and much more.
In addition to providing helpful patches, the xlike Kernel Patchset also contains a multitude of drivers and fixes that are aimed at making the Linux kernel more user-friendly and accessible to a wider audience.
